瀚高数据库高可用架构设计与多节点部署方案

首页 / 产品中心 / 瀚高数据库高可用架构设计与多节点部署方案

瀚高数据库高可用架构设计与多节点部署方案

📅 2026-05-28 🔖 瀚高数据库,瀚高软件,数据库,合作伙伴,软件,基础软件,国产数据库

当业务系统从单机部署迈向分布式架构,数据库的高可用性不再是可选项,而是生存底线。每年因数据库宕机导致的企业损失动辄数百万,尤其在金融、政务等关键领域,RTO(恢复时间目标)超过30秒就可能引发连锁故障。瀚高数据库在服务数百家客户的过程中,深刻认识到高可用方案必须从“能切换”进化到“快恢复、不丢数据、可验证”。

行业现状:传统方案的三大痛点

当前国产数据库市场,多数高可用方案仍停留在“主备复制+故障检测”的初级阶段。问题集中在三点:首先是脑裂风险,当网络抖动时,双主写入导致数据冲突;其次是复制延迟,在跨数据中心场景下,同步日志堆积可能造成秒级甚至分钟级数据丢失;最后是运维黑盒,切换逻辑不透明,DBA难以在故障前进行预防性干预。这些问题在银行核心交易、电力调度等场景中,往往直接转化为业务中断事故。

瀚高软件的技术团队从底层架构切入,针对上述痛点推出了分层解耦的高可用框架。这一框架并非简单沿用开源组件,而是结合了多年在党政、能源等行业的实施经验,重新设计了通信协议与仲裁机制。

核心技术:多数派选举与日志即时同步

瀚高数据库的高可用架构核心围绕多数派选举协议构建。与常见的“主-从”模式不同,我们引入了独立的仲裁节点,当主库发生故障时,备库集群通过Raft算法在秒级内完成新主库选举,彻底消除脑裂风险。同时,基于WAL日志实时聚合技术,备库采用流式复制机制,在正常负载下可保证RPO接近零。实测数据显示,在1000并发写操作下,主备延迟稳定在5毫秒以内。

  • 故障切换时间:标准集群环境下,从检测到切换完成平均耗时9.5秒(含3次心跳超时验证)
  • 数据一致性:所有写入需获得半数以上节点确认,避免“假成功”写回
  • 自愈能力:故障节点恢复后自动从同步日志回放,无需人工干预重建关系

多节点部署选型指南

不同业务场景对高可用的要求差异巨大。对于数据库的选型,瀚高软件建议用户遵循“业务分级、成本可控”原则。若核心交易系统(如银行核心账务),推荐采用三节点或五节点集群,配合独立仲裁节点,实现99.999%可用性。而对于分析型业务(如数据仓库),可采用一主多备+读写分离架构,通过负载均衡软件(如HAProxy)将读流量分发到备库,降低主库压力。具体部署时,需评估机房网络延迟:同城双活场景下,建议光纤直连,延迟控制在1ms以内;异地灾备则需考虑日志压缩传输,减少带宽占用。

生态整合:从单产品到全栈解决方案

瀚高数据库并非孤立运作。作为国产基础软件的重要一员,我们与多家合作伙伴完成了从芯片(鲲鹏、飞腾)到操作系统(麒麟、统信),再到中间件(东方通、宝兰德)的全栈适配。在多地政务云项目中,瀚高软件提供的多节点部署方案已支撑超过2000套业务系统稳定运行。某省级人社系统从Oracle迁移至瀚高数据库后,通过三节点集群+读写分离部署,不仅满足了社保查询的峰值并发(日均800万次),还将年度计划外停机时间压缩至2分钟以内。

展望未来,随着信创产业从“能用”走向“好用”,数据库的高可用方案将向智能化、自动化演进。瀚高软件正在探索基于AI的异常预测模型,通过分析历史运行数据提前识别潜在故障点。对于正在规划数据库架构的团队,建议优先选择具备开源兼容性、全栈适配能力、持续迭代机制的国产数据库厂商。瀚高数据库将始终以“稳定承载核心业务”为目标,与客户及生态伙伴共同推进基础软件的自主可控进程。

相关推荐

📄

瀚高数据库分布式架构技术解析与高并发处理方案

2026-05-20

📄

基于瀚高数据库的物联网数据存储方案与成本控制

2026-04-26

📄

数据库性能调优实战:基于瀚高数据库的SQL优化技巧

2026-05-03

📄

瀚高数据库高可用集群部署方案与容灾备份技术解析

2026-05-14